The cheapest way to get from New York to Georgetown is to drive which costs $60 - $95 and takes 6h 44m.
The fastest way to get from New York to Georgetown is to fly and taxi which takes 3h 58m and costs $650 - $2,300.
No, there is no direct bus from New York to Georgetown. However, there are services departing from New York Midtown and arriving at Bath, ME via Boston South Buses.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 30m.
No, there is no direct train from New York station to Georgetown station. However, there are services departing from Ny Moynihan Train Hall At Penn Station and arriving at Brunswick Amtrak Station via Back Bay and Boston.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 8h 33m.
The distance between New York and Georgetown is 348 miles. The road distance is 353.5 miles.
The best way to get from New York to Georgetown without a car is to train and Amtrak Thruway which takes 7h 57m and costs $130 - $250.
